About The Job
With over 550 stores worldwide, our stores serve as the gateway to the worlds of Warhammer. They are unique places to learn about our miniatures and explore Warhammer.
As a retail staff member, you will be the first point of contact, introducing customers to our worlds and helping them achieve their Warhammer aspirations. If you\’re passionate about promoting the Warhammer hobby locally, a retail career with us might be ideal.
Responsibilities include welcoming customers, providing hobby guidance, creating an engaging atmosphere, and making decisions to grow the store and promote the Warhammer hobby in the community. We seek someone customer-focused, cheerful, and professional, capable of turning every interaction into a positive experience. We will provide training and support to help you succeed.
Working at Games Workshop
We value attitude and behavior highly, prioritizing understanding and aligning with company needs. We offer a competitive salary, benefits like pension, sharesave scheme, training, recognition programs, and staff discounts. Plus, you\’ll work in a fun environment with an engaging customer base.

How to prepare for a job interview at Games Workshop Group PLC
✨Show Your Passion for Warhammer
Make sure to express your enthusiasm for the Warhammer hobby during the interview. Share your experiences with the game, miniatures, or community events. This will demonstrate your genuine interest and help you connect with the interviewer.
✨Emphasise Customer Service Skills
As a store assistant, you'll be the first point of contact for customers. Highlight any previous experience in customer service and discuss how you can create a welcoming atmosphere. Be ready to share examples of how you've turned challenging situations into positive experiences.
✨Prepare for Scenario Questions
Expect questions that assess your problem-solving abilities and customer interaction skills. Think of scenarios where you had to assist a customer or resolve an issue, and be prepared to explain your thought process and actions taken.
✨Research Games Workshop's Values
Familiarise yourself with the company's values and culture. Understanding what Games Workshop prioritises will allow you to align your answers with their expectations, showing that you're a good fit for the team.
